RESPONSIBILITIES:
1. Responsible for preparation and communication of daily/evening shift boning schedules to Melrose, Willmar Ave, and Faribault boning operations and plant distribution.
2. Prioritize work schedule to meet customer orders. Answer Daily Hold Over Inventory adjustments from respective shipping locations / WAP, FF, and BB.
3. Attend daily meeting or phone conference with Monte, Pelican Rapids, and WAP.
4. Execute the transfer of raw material between plants. Using meat orders supplied from Value Added Production Schedulers.
5. Additional duties assigned based on current business needs. May require some weekend and after hour access for problem resolution.

At Hormel Foods, base pay is one part of our total compensation package and is determined within a range. The base hiring pay range for this role is between $19.25-$27.00 per hour, and your actual base pay within that range will depend upon a variety of factors including, but not limited to, job-related knowledge, skill set, level of experience, and geographic market location.
Other components of Hormel Foods’ total compensation package includes comprehensive medical, dental and vision coverage, discretionary annual merit increases, profit sharing, 401(k) with employer match, stock purchase plan, paid vacation, FREE two-year community/technical college tuition for children of employees, and more.
